- 博客(39)
- 资源 (15)
- 收藏
- 关注
原创 JAVA运行MYSQL的LOAD相关问题小结
MYSQL的LOAD来加载ORACLE的CSV文件的过程中,碰到了棘手的几个问题。总结一下。1、乱码我本机装的MYSQL设置字符集是UTF8,但是从ORACLE导出的CSV文件GBK编码的,别说使用JDBC来运行了,就算在NAVICAT中运行都报错。解决方法:先去判断是文件的字符集,然后去指定LOAD的CHARSET2、INT类型的列,数据为空报错:incorrect intege
2013-10-30 14:11:29
2306
原创 JAVA算汉字真实长度
今天一个程序出了问题,排查了半天才发现,原来是因为原来的一个计算汉字长度的代码出了问题: public static int getStringRealLength(String str) throws Exception{ String str1 = new String(str.getBytes("GB2312"),"iso-8859-1"); return str1.leng
2013-09-12 14:21:09
7799
原创 soffice实现的文件上传转换
需求:将上传的word、excel、ppt生成可以预览的html文件(服务端Linux)在做这个需求以前,调研过很多方法,后来决定使用openoffice。在开发过程中,遇到一个棘手的问题,soffice的jar包和项目现有的jar包冲突。于是决定将soffice转换的main方法打包成一个单独的jar包,然后在转换的代码中调用这个jar包。不多说了,上代码:转换的jar包代码:p
2012-12-15 17:52:20
6235
原创 JAVA的web截图功能实现
需求:在网页上点击按钮,打开截图程序。截图后,弹出页面,填写相关文字性的内容,将所截到的图片以邮件形式发送出去。不让采购小公司的截图插件,就只能自己搞了。1、开发客户端截图软件(基于JPanel),接收参数。将截到的图片上传到参数指定的服务器上,并使用本地IE打开邮件发送的页面。2、在页面中嵌入Applet程序,点击按钮触发程序中的事件,从而打开截图程序。关键代码:1、截图程序
2012-11-22 13:37:25
7969
1
转载 证券公司信息化_什么是大数据?大数据在证券公司的应用怎样?数据价值发掘的陷阱有哪些?
心血来潮搞24小时倒计时,把自己给逼住了。以后再不干这种傻事。花了几个小时,谈谈曾经有过的一些关于业务数据统计分析方面的感想。半年前从微博上看到大数据概念,想着跟数据仓库概念相近。查了百度百科,说是Internet留下的海量Text被人搞去非结构化分析。跟结构化的数据仓库相去甚远。但,就像“云计算”从最开始的Google的分布式数据处理的概念延伸到所有跟Internet服务端有
2012-08-24 15:40:52
7069
原创 xfire下自定义参数
接口定义默认参数In0、In1...不太友好。修改方法:添加annotation:@WebServicepublic interface Iupward { @WebMethod @WebResult(name="result") public String example(@WebParam(name="message")String message); @WebM
2012-08-07 20:38:41
1989
原创 kettle加解密算法
package sjck;import java.math.BigInteger; public class JM { private static int RADIX = 16; private static String SEED = "0933910847463829827159347601486730416058"; publi
2012-06-20 14:42:08
3166
转载 【资管数据源学习】关于基金账户、交易账户的一些问答
问:什么是基金账户?答:基金账户分为基金交易账户和基金TA账户。一般我们所说的基金账户(基金账号)是指基金TA账户。问:什么是基金交易账户?答:基金交易帐户是银行为投资者设立的用于在本行进行基金交易的帐户。投资者通过银行代销网点办理基金业务时,必须先开立基金交易帐户。该帐户用于记载投资者进行基金交易活动的情况和所持有的基金份额。问:什么是基金TA账户?答:基金TA帐户是投资者持
2012-06-17 22:08:57
1399
原创 kettle中调用iq存储过程传参
不带参数的存储过程可以直接使用“调用DB存储过程”控件,将存储过程名称配置进去即可。研究了一下带参数情况,可以使用这样的方法:表输入:select convert(char,getdate(),112) as LOAD_DT,1 as RUNSTATUS,'1' as MSG存储过程1:alter PROCEDURE "DBA"."P_ktl_arg_test" (IN
2012-05-30 17:23:52
6116
原创 iq去.0问题
今天碰到一个问题,由于ETL采集的时候没有考虑两边库表的数据类型对应(源oracle,number类型,目标sybase iq,varchar型),导致采集的数据落地成文本,然后load进iq后,出现一大堆xxxx.0的数据。现需要将该列去掉后来的.0。乍看起来很简单,后来还是费了一番周折终搞定需要convert(varchar,convert(numeric(22,0),colname)
2012-03-29 21:24:49
782
原创 Sybase IQ: All buffer cache pages are in use, ask your DBA to increase问题解决
今天执行一个存储过程,需要向一个表中load十万条数据的时候出现问题: All buffer cache pages are in use, ask your DBA to increase后来查阅相关资料发现,需要在dbname.cfg文件中修改三项设置:-c -iqmc -iqtc 我将我的三个参数分别调整为100m,180m,300m然
2012-03-03 14:41:26
3145
原创 sybase iq选择topN数据
select * from ( select RANK() OVER ( ORDER BY khbh asc,zjzh)num, * from dba.t_ddw_d_khdz t )as a where a.num>= 1 and a.num< 10
2012-02-23 20:07:11
768
原创 kettle连接sqlserver2005报Connection refused: connect解决方法
一、打开程序 Microsoft SQL Server 服务器网络使用工具 打开该工具后,在"常规"中可以看到服务器启用了哪些协议. 一般而言,我们启用命名管道以及 TCP/IP 协议. 点中 TCP/IP 协议,选择"属性",我们可以来检查 SQK Server 服务默认端口的设置安装完数据库后设置ICP/IP协议启动,具体如下: (1)打开SQL
2012-02-14 16:50:43
5748
转载 is6应用程序池被自动禁用问题 Service Unavailable 应用程序池 'DefaultAppPool' 被自动禁用
郁闷了两天了,问题终于解决了。上个礼拜重装服务器(windows 2003)后,一切都配置完成。打开iis测试web,浏览默认站点,总是显示Service Unavailable. 1.首先是打开IIS管理器.检查应用程序池,果然"DefaultAppPoo
2011-09-27 10:05:12
1429
原创 web在线实时聊天的一种方法
1.建立一个会话信息类,记录会话的用户sessionid,每个用户的最后发言时间,会话编号。2.建立一个待发消息类,表示需要向前段推送的消息队列,记录消息内容、时间、收消息方的sessionid、发消息方的sessionid、名称等信息。3.在服务器声明用户会话队列,当用户发起会
2011-07-20 09:19:29
2568
原创 数据挖掘分类算法比较
决策树: 优1.速度快2.准确性高 缺1.难处理大训练集2.类别多时错误概率大KNN: 优1.避免样本不平衡问题2.对于类域的交叉或重叠较多的待分样本适合 缺1.计算量大2.对样本容量小的类域会误差大SVM: 对于少量样本有较好的效果贝叶斯:1.应用广泛 2.在实际情况下,概率分布未知 3.要求表达文本的主题词相互独立,但在实际文本中一般很难满足。神经网络:1.神经网络是基于经验风险最小化原则的学习算法,有一些固有的缺陷,比如层数和神经元个数难以确定,容易陷入局部极小
2010-08-30 08:52:00
12593
原创 神经网络
搞数据挖掘编的神经网络,用于分类预测。 #include #include #include #include #include #include #include using namespace std;const double l=0.1;//学习率const int trainItemNumber=20000;//训练对的数目typed
2009-05-18 19:06:00
869
原创 python词法分析(分词+词性标注)
# -*- coding: cp936 -*-###librarys:import sys###global variables:freqdic={}dic={}transferdic={}inputfilename=outputfilename=trainingfilename=marklist=[]###classes:
2009-04-29 09:16:00
7987
原创 python中文字符串数组编码的问题
今天为这破中文问题弄了一个上午,总算是解决了。f=file(input.txt)outf=file(output.txt,w)while True: line=f.readline() if len(line)==0: break uline=line.decode(gbk) #nline=unicode(gli
2009-04-23 12:42:00
4181
原创 Failed to install Tomcat5 service 解决办法
Failed to install Tomcat5 service 解决办法2008年04月21日 星期一 17:49删除tomcat以前版本时,只是简单的删除安装文件夹。重新安装tomcat时报错Failed to install Tomcatx.x service,并且程序不能运行。1、找到报错的日志,显示下列的错误$tomcat_install/log
2009-01-20 14:18:00
946
转载 ACE环境配置
ACE的构建(VC++6.0环境)Windows下ACE的构建1. 将ACE-5.5.zip解压到所需的安装目录,此处以E:/为例,解压后形成ACE_wrappers文件夹,因此ACE将会存在于ACE_wrappers/ace目录中。ACE_ROOT=E:/ACE_wrappers。2. 在系统中新建ACE_ROOT环境变量,值设为 E:/ACE_wrappers。具体设置为:我的电脑->属性->
2008-02-07 20:13:00
3473
1
原创 02.2.5笔记
1.string *s1 = (string*) malloc(10*sizeof(string));string *s2 = new string[10];s1指向的是可以容纳10个string对象的足够空间,但内存里没有创建对象,没有办法来初始化数组里的对象,换句话说,s1一点用都没有。s2指向的是一个包含10个完全构造好的string对象数组,每个对象可以在任何读取string的操作里安
2008-02-05 22:42:00
470
原创 08.2.5读书笔记
一.虚函数1.基类指针在运行时决定调用哪种形式的虚函数是根据基类指针指向的对象类型来决定的.虚函数可用标准的"对象/点"运算符语法进行正常访问,然而,采用这种方式忽略了其多态性的属性.只有通过基类指针来访问虚函数时,才能体现运行时的多态性.#include iostream>using namespace std;class base...{public: virtual v
2008-02-05 10:42:00
390
原创 08.2.4读书笔记
一.友元 友元提供了访问类的私有数据成员的机制#include iostream>using namespace std;class c2;class c1...{ int i;public: void set(int j)...{i=j;} bool allzero(c2);};class c2...{ int i;public : void set(i
2008-02-04 23:37:00
500
原创 一道题
写一个带参数宏get_struct_addr_from_member_addr(p, stru, m), 能够根据任意结构实体的某一个成员的地址,算出该结构实体的地址,其中参数p是指向该 成员的指针,stru是该结构体,m是该成员。 (stru *)((char *)p-&((stru *)0)->m))
2008-02-04 23:26:00
511
转载 linux c编程
Linux 下 C 语言编程 原著:Rick McMullin前言Linux的发行版中包含了很多软件开发工具. 它们中的很多是用于 C 和 C++应用程序开发的. 本文介绍了在 Linux 下能用于 C 应用程序开发和调试的工具. 本文的主旨是介绍如何在 Linux 下使用 C 编译器和其他 C 编程工具, 而非 C 语言编程的教程. 在本文中你将学到以下知识: 什么是 C ? GNU C 编译
2008-02-04 23:24:00
570
原创 验证码
private void Page_Load(object sender, System.EventArgs e) ...{ // 在此处放置用户代码以初始化页面 //if(allfresh) if(!this.IsPostBack)...{ this.valicode(); } } private void valicode() ...{ Sessi
2008-02-04 23:17:00
585
原创 c++读书笔记(2006)
1,类成员是按照它们在类里被声明的顺序进行初始化的,和它们在成员初始化列表中列出的顺序没一点关系。如果使用多继承,基类被初始化的顺序和它们被派生类继承的顺序一致,它们在成员初始化列表中的顺序会被忽略。2,继承中,派生类的初始化应使用成员初使化列表。3,假设f是想正确声明的函数,c是和它相关的类:★虚函数必须是成员函数。如果f必须是虚函数,就让它成为c的成员函数。★operator>>和oper
2008-02-04 23:16:00
430
转载 ASP.net中让Session永不过期
private void ReconnectSession(){ int int_MilliSecondsTimeOut = (this.Session.Timeout * 60000) - 30000; string str_Script = @" function Reconnect() { window.open(rec
2008-02-04 23:15:00
3864
原创 几个函数
1.转换函数string convertIntToString(int n)//int转换成string...{ stringstream sstr; string str; sstrn; sstr>>str; return str;}string convertDoubleToString(double n)//double转换成string...{ stringstream sstr;
2008-02-04 23:13:00
618
转载 Sql编程
--数据操作Select --从数据库表中检索数据行和列Insert --向数据库表添加新数据行Delete --从数据库表中删除数据行Update --更新数据库表中的数据--数据定义Create TABLE --创建一个数据库表Drop TABLE --从数据库中删除表Alter TABLE --修改数据库表结构Create VIEW --创建一个视图Drop VIEW --从数据库中删除
2008-02-04 23:09:00
718
转载 sql常用语句大全
--1、查找员工的编号、姓名、部门和出生日期,如果出生日期为空值,--显示日期不详,并按部门排序输出,日期格式为yyyy-mm-dd。select emp_no ,emp_name ,dept ,isnull(convert(char(10),birthday,120),日期不详) birthdayfrom employeeorder by dept--2、查找与喻自强在同一个单位的员工姓名、
2008-02-04 23:07:00
694
websphere 6.1 资料集
2013-04-05
Cognos 10 资料集
2013-04-05
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人